WebIn California, you may be hired to drive a commercial motor vehicle (CMV) carrying cargo that originates and terminates within state lines if you are at least 18 years old, and to drive for interstate commerce or transport hazardous materials/waste if you’re 21 or older. In either scenario, you need to hold a CDL in order to drive a CMV. WebM, N, P, S, W. B Commercial (CDL) Age 18 or older. Legal presence in the United States. It allows the driver to operate … WebFeb 7, 2024 · There are three classes of commercial driver's licenses (CDL): Class A - Any combination of vehicles with a gross combination weight rating (GCWR) of 26,001 pounds or more, provided the g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) of the vehicle being towed is more than 10,000 pounds. Class B - Any single unit vehicle with a GVWR of 26,001 pounds or …

WebA Class A CDL is the highest commercial driver’s license (CDL) type. This license can operate combination commercial vehicles with a GCWR of at least 26,001 pounds. The towed unit should weigh 10,000 pounds or more. Vehicles that fall under this license category are flatbeds, tankers, trailers, and double trailers. red cross phone contactWebCDL Restrictions.
